
SIMPLE GIRL
Simple Girl is a sun-on-your-face, windows-down alt-country cut about choosing the real thing over the razzle. It’s not naïve—it’s intentional. Laura stakes her ground with a hook that feels like a promise: keep it honest, keep it close, keep it simple. Think small-town midnight drives, early-morning coffee, boots by the back door—and a backbone that doesn’t bend.
Written by Laura Frank and Nick Morrissey and produced by long-time collaborator Jordan Power, the track pairs sing-along melody with straight-shooting lyrics, turning “simple” into a superpower. It’s become a live favourite for a reason: it lands fast and lingers long.
